RELEVANCE OF THE ELASTIC EXPONENT TO THE THICKNESS OF POROUS PLATES

AbstractWe performed an experiment on the modulus exponent of porous plates of Plexiglas, aluminium, steel and brass which covers materials used in most previous measurements by others with similar sample preparation, but different sample thicknesses. Comparisons of the results from this experiment with those of previous work show that the elastic exponent is highly thickness sensitive. Therefore, when measurement of elastic exponent is carried out in order to compare with theoretical predictions, one must make sure that such a thickness effect is negligible.
